The January 24 episode of Chicago Fire paid tribute to Dale Hay. It was a dramatic Chicago Fire episode on Wednesday night. Then, right before the credits rolled, the show flashed a title card. “In memory of Dale Hay,” read the card, which was not accompanied by a photo. Hallie was pronounced dead soon after. Chief. Portrayed by Eamonn Walker. Chief Wallace Boden (season 1 – present) is in charge of Battalion 25 stationed at Firehouse 51. He is a scarred veteran of the fire department and served with Benny Severide and Henry Mills, the fathers of his subordinates, Kelly Severide and Peter Mills, respectively.

Kara Killmer - Sylvie Brett. NBC. Like Rosende, Kara Killmer also officially left Chicago Fire in the Season 12 premiere episode. Her character, Sylvie Brett, was a paramedic assigned to Ambulance 61. NBC can confirm that Dale Hay was a Chicago Fire crew member and part of the construction team. He sadly passed away a few months ago. RELATED: A Breakdown of the Current Chicago Fire Cast. Late Crew Member of ‘Chicago Fire’ Remembered. January 29, 2024 by Shyamly. In real life, one of the Firehouse 51 family members has died. Dale Hay was a crew member on the Chicago Fire. At the end of Season 12, Episode 2, a dedication card was given to him in honour of his tragic death in 2023. Advertisement Have you ever driven through a snowy...Treat Williams, who played Benny Williams on Chicago Fire, died in a motorcycle accident on June 12, 2023. People first reported that Williams was killed in a motorcycle crash near Dorset, Vermont. His death was confirmed by his agent of 15 years, Barry McPherson.
